The **BQ30Z554DBTR-R1** is a highly integrated Lithium-Ion (Li-Ion) and Lithium-Polymer (Li-Poly) battery gas gauge and protection solution. It is designed for multi-cell battery packs and is commonly used in laptop batteries and medical devices.

### 2. Core Functional Components
The BQ30Z554 combines several electronic subsystems into a single IC:
#### A. Gas Gauging (Impedance Track™)
Unlike simple "coulomb counting," this part measures the internal resistance of the battery cells in real-time. This allows the IC to account for:
* Cell aging.
* Temperature fluctuations.
* Self-discharge rates.
#### B. Analog Front End (AFE)
The internal AFE performs the following:
* **Voltage Sensing:** Individual monitoring of each cell (up to 4 cells).
* **Current Sensing:** Measuring charge and discharge current via an external sense resistor.
* **Cell Balancing:** Built-in MOSFETs to bleed off excess charge from high-voltage cells to ensure all cells are equal.
#### C. Safety & Protection
The IC acts as a "safety supervisor" for the battery pack, triggering protection FETs if limits are exceeded:
* **Overvoltage (OV):** Prevents cell damage or fire.
* **Undervoltage (UV):** Prevents deep discharge which ruins cell chemistry.
* **Short Circuit / Overcurrent:** Immediate disconnect during electrical faults.
* **Overtemperature:** Monitors thermistors attached to the cells.

### 3. Pin Configuration Overview
The 30-pin TSSOP layout includes several critical connection points:
| Pin Type | Description |
| :--- | :--- |
| **VC1 - VC4** | Cell voltage sensing inputs for cells 1 through 4. |
| **SRP / SRN** | Inputs for the current sense resistor (differential measurement). |
| **CHG / DSG** | Gate drivers for the external N-channel Charge and Discharge FETs. |
| **SMBD / SMBC** | SMBus Data and Clock lines for communication with the host computer. |
| **PRES** | System Present pin (detects when the battery is inserted into a device). |
---
### 4. Typical Application Circuit
In a standard circuit, the BQ30Z554 interacts with several external passive components:
1. **Sense Resistor:** A low-ohm resistor (typically 5-10 mΩ) used to measure current.
2. **External FETs:** Two N-channel Power MOSFETs used to cut off power in case of a fault.
3. **Thermistors:** 10kΩ NTC resistors placed against the battery cells to monitor heat.
4. **Chemical Fuse:** A three-terminal fuse that the IC can blow permanently if a catastrophic hardware failure is detected.
